@previous (RWBY Rhubarb? !!iNo3FkiZx)
Pretty much. Once a year there's an event similar to Christmas where Sinterklaas comes from Spain in his boat, bringing gifts and presents for the children. Where Santa Claus has elves as his helper Sinterklaas has Zwarte Pieten as his helpers. The Zwarte Pieten do the actual distributing of gifts and handing out of candy, thus every child is brought up to love them and become ecstatic when they arrive due to the handing out of delicious candy.
